Fine Jewelry Sales Manager
Job Description
International Diamond Center offers a luxury retail sales environment in Altamonte Springs, FL (onsite), with a benefits package designed for stability and long-term growth. This Fine Jewelry Sales Manager role pairs sales leadership with a focus on exceptional customer experience, supported by comprehensive benefits including Paid Time Off (7 paid holidays),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ance, Life Insurance, and a 401K with company match. Salary is $75,000/year.
What you will do
- Maintain an active, visible presence on the sales floor, supporting and guiding customer conversations.
- Monitor team performance, set individual sales goals, and drive results to achieve sales targets.
- Assist with closing sales and resolving client needs when additional support is required.
- Ensure the sales environment stays smooth, organized, and consistently high-performing.
- Deliver a legendary customer experience by engaging clients and building lasting relationships, including ensuring every client is greeted, assisted, and appreciated.
- Oversee client follow-up, including thank-you outreach and review requests.
- Provide ongoing coaching, feedback, and performance updates to support continuous improvement.
- Support training in sales techniques, product knowledge, and customer service.
- Help foster a positive, motivated, team-oriented environment, including assisting with recruiting and onboarding as needed.
- Ensure sales transactions are accurate, complete, and properly documented, including adherence to POS systems and cash handling procedures.
- Maintain inventory accuracy, including case counts and diamond verification.
- Oversee merchandise presentation, pricing updates, and tagging accuracy.
- Keep store cleanliness, organization, and visual standards consistently maintained.
- Monitor repair quality control and completion accuracy.
- Support weekly sales meetings and reporting, and assist with minimizing inventory shrink while maintaining internal controls.
- Handle customer concerns professionally and effectively.
- Complete special projects and additional duties as assigned.
